Lychee Iced Tea

Beat the heat with this refreshing lychee iced tea! Citrusy, subtly bitter, and lightly sweet, this lychee iced tea awakens your senses - perfect for a hot summer drink.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Total Time 15 minutes
Course Drinks
Cuisine Hong Kong
Servings 5 servings

Ingredients
  

  • 15 pcs fresh lychee
  • 15 slices of fresh lemon
  • 1 can of lychee in syrup
  • 6 tea bags

Instructions
 

  • Peel the skins of fresh lychee and remove the pits. Set aside.
  • Open a can of lychee in syrup and pour into a blender. Blend until pureed. Optional: drain the lychee syrup over a strainer to remove the bits. Use a spoon to press on the bits to obtain all syrup.
  • In a measuring cup, add in the tea bags and hot water. Let it steep for about 4-5 minutes. Remove the tea bags to prevent it from getting too bitter.
  • To serve, add in 2-3 pcs of fresh lychee and 2-3 slices of fresh lemon. Use a spoon to press and squeeze out the fresh juices. Serve over ice cubes, add in lychee puree and steeped tea. I used a ratio of about 4:5 lychee puree to black tea, but feel free to adjust the ratio to your liking.
